Goemkarponn Desk PONDA: Balarath Employees providing pick and drop services to school children’s has warned to launch major agitation for Salary hike and pending demands. Shivkumar Naik General Secretary of United Balarath Employees association said our families are suffering for past ten years due to poor salaries with no hike in salaries for several years. The drivers are getting Rs 11000 and conductors getting Rs 5500 and it has become difficult to feed families and childrens due to growing inflation with prices of commodities are doubled and skyrocketed. Goemkarponn Desk PANAJI: The Justice V.K Jadhav Commission of Inquiry probing the land grabbing in Goa has today adjourned to 23rd March further hearing on the complaint against Mandrem MLA Jit Arolkar of having grabbed land admeasuring 1,48,800.00 sq. mtrs situated at Village Dhargal in Pernem of which Mapusa based Rawloo Khalap currently residing in California is a co-owner. 77 year old Rawloo Khalap who arrived yesterday from the United States today filed an affidavit detailing the manner on how his property was high-handedly grabbed by Jit Arolkar. Goemkarponn Desk VASCO: Railway Police Vasco has filed offence against Congress leader Olencio Simoes and three others for assaulting Railway labourers and damaging a JCB by pelting stones at Velsao. Vasco Railway police register offence against Congress leader Olencio Simoes, Activist Orville Dourado, Francis Braganza and Camilo D’Souza for damaging the JCB used for railway works and assaulting the labourers by pelting stones. Goemkarponn Desk PONDA:Ponda Muncipal Council ( PMC)on Sunday laid Foundation stone for renovation ,repair work of crematorium by costing Rs 1.19 crore. The Ponda Muncipal Council Chairperson Ritesh Naik today laid foundation stone for renovation and repair of its Muktidham Crematorium at Varkhandem in presence of Vice Chairperson Archana Dangi and Councillors. Speaking on occasion Ritesh Naik said the Crematorium was lying in dilapidated condition. It was long pending demand from locals of Ponda for the renovation of crematorium.
